The story of Eliza ENDICOTT Smith began in 1829 in Bloomington, McLean County, Illinois, USA. Eliza ENDICOTT Smith married James Madison Smith, and had children including John Jasper Smith. Eliza ENDICOTT Smith passed away in 1913 in Chelsea, Rogers County, Oklahoma, USA.
